Program Description: The bachelor of science/bachelor of arts in sport and recreation management is a professional degree which focuses on leading, planning, managing and directing athletic, recreation and leisure opportunities for all ages of clientele, in a variety of public, private and commercial settings. A business minor is included in the degree to enhance management knowledge and skills. Career specialization can be achieved through additional minors or concentrations. A bachelor of arts includes eight hours of foreign language requirements. A one-semester internship is required for both the bachelor of science and bachelor of arts degrees . Career Descriptions: Recreation Director ? Plans, implements and administers recreation/leisure programs. Facility Manager ? Manages sports/recreation facilities, including program development, scheduling, marketing, budgeting, public relations and human resource management . Sports Manager ? Manages youth sports, school-sponsored athletic programs, intramurals, sports associations, recreational sports, and semi- and professional sports . Specializations in marketing, public relations, and ticket and merchandise sales. Activity Programmers/Leaders ? Plans and/or provides recreation leisure services in the form of activities to specific or diverse age groups. Entrepreneur ? Owns and manages recreation/leisure business. Lake Superior State University details


Lake Superior State University address is 650 W Easterday Ave, Sault Ste Marie, Michigan 49783. You can contact this school by calling (906) 632-6841 or visit the college website at www.lssu.edu .
This is a 4-year, Public, Baccalaureate Colleges--Diverse Fields according to Carnegie Classification. Religion Affiliation is Not applicable and student-to-faculty ratio is 17 to 1. The enrolled student percent that are registered with the office of disability services is 7% .
Awards offered by Lake Superior State University are as follow: One but less than two years certificate Associate's degree Bachelor's degree Postbaccalaureate certificate Master's degree.
With a student population of 2,805 (2,727 undergraduate) and set in a Town: Remote, Lake Superior State University services are: Remedial services Academic/career counseling service Employment services for students Placement services for completers On-campus day care for students' children . Campus housing: Yes.
Tuition for Lake Superior State University is $9,364. Type of credit accepted by this institution Dual credit Advanced placement (AP) credits . Most part of the informations about this college comes from sources like National Center for Education Statistics
